Crime overview

Grange Close area has the highest crime rate of 29 local areas in Beckingham , and the 106th highest crime rate of 384 local areas in Bassetlaw .

This postcode sits in a local crime hotspot. Overall crime levels here are significantly higher than in the surrounding streets and the wider area.

The overall crime rate in the area around Grange Close (DN10 4EN) in the last 12 months was 100.4 per 1,000 residents and was 161.3% higher than the Beckingham average (38.4 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 8 offences recorded. The least common crime was Drugs with 1 case , unchanged from 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Public order 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Criminal damage and arson ( -55.6%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 10 (≈ 40.2 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-44.4%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has rising ( 29.3%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Grange Close (DN10 4EN), the main crime hotspot is near Orchard Grove. Police recorded 16 crimes here, including 15 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
